Dive into the fascinating world of Socionics, a personality theory that expands on Jungian typology with 16 distinct sociotypes. This ranking evaluates personality types like the charismatic EIE (Ethical Intuitive Extrovert), the analytical LII (Logical Intuitive Introvert), the spontaneous SEE (Sensory Ethical Extrovert), and the pragmatic SLE (Sensory Logical Extrovert), among others. Each sociotype represents a unique combination of cognitive functions and information metabolism, influencing how individuals perceive reality, make decisions, and interact with others.
